2021 (R-JUNIOR)
- All-Big 12 Second Team honoree
- Appeared in 56 games with 56 starts
- Opening day starter at shortstop with 55 games started at third base
- Led the Jayhawks in batting average (.324), games played (56), games started (56), at bats (213), runs (43), hits (69), doubles (19), RBI (39) and slugging percentage (.460)
- His 19 doubles were tied for 12th in the NCAA at the end of the regular season
- Led KU with 20 multiple-hit games and 10 multiple-RBI games
- One of only two Jayhawks with five-or-more RBI and hits in a game this season
- Season-high five RBI at Missouri (5/18), going 4-for-5
- Logged a season-best five hits at Lafayette (3/23), finishing 4-for-5 with four runs and two RBI
- Tallied four RBI twice – at Omaha (3/12) and vs. Creighton (3/20)
- 2021 Academic All-Big 12 Baseball First Team
2020 (SHORTENED SEASON DUE TO CORONAVIRUS)
- Started all 17 games at third base, finishing with a .250 batting average (15-for-60) with four doubles, one home run and eight walks
- Finished second on the team in hits (15) and tied for first in total bases (22)
- Hit lone home run of the season at Belmont (2/16)
- Logged four multiple-hit games – at Charleston Southern (2/22), at Charleston Southern (Feb. 23), vs. Ball State and vs. Indiana State (3/6)
- Recorded two multi-RBI games – vs. Ball State (2/29) and vs. Indiana State (3/6)
2019 (SOPHOMORE)
- Started in 57 of the 58 games he played in
- Batted .280 (58-for-207) with 16 doubles, three triples, 31 RBIs and 20 walks
- Opening Day third baseman at USC Upstate (2/15)
- Started the season with second-career home run on first pitch he saw against the Spartans (2/15)
- Hit third home run of career vs. Texas Southern (2/23)
- Personal-best two stolen bases vs. Northern Illinois (3/1)
- Batted in a season-high three runs against Missouri State (4/9)
- Tied for second-best on the team with three triples
- Led the team in doubles with 16
- Stole a career-best nine bases
2018 (FRESHMAN)
- Started 35 of the 55 games he played in
- Batted .223 (27-for-121) with seven doubles, one home run and one triple with 16 RBIs
- Notched first start of career against Murray State (2/18) where he also swiped his first-career bag
- Boasted first multi-hit game of career against Northwestern (2/24)
- Recorded a double and a run scored against Texas Southern (3/2)
- Drew a walk and scored a run at then-No. 4 Florida State
- Drove in first-career RBI against then-No. 20 St. John’s (3/10)
- Followed that up with the first home run of his career against the Red Storm (3/11)
- Started all three games at Baylor (3/23-25) where he turned in a combined eight assists, including a career-high five on Friday (3/23)
- Career-high three hits, including first-ever triple, against Morehead State (3/31)
- Recorded team’s only extra-base hit (2B) against then-No. 5 Texas Tech (4/8)
NIWOT HS
- Four-year letterwinner for head coach Craig McBride at Niwot High School
- Batted .484 with eight doubles, four triples, four home runs and 21 RBIs in 19 games his senior year
- Two-time all-conference honoree his freshman and junior years
- Northern Conference Player of the Year his senior campaign
- Academic all-state his junior and senior years.
PERSONAL
- Born in Boulder, Colorado
- Son of Cary and Barbara Messinger
- Has one brother, Connor
- Brother played four years of collegiate baseball splitting evenly between Omaha and Nebraska-Kearney
- Grandfather, Tom Messinger, played golf and hockey at Michigan
- Drafted by the Chicago Cubs in the 22nd round of the 2017 MLB Draft
- Plans to major in sport management
